Former Employee Avoid. You're going to be excited about it at first.. but you won't be for long after joining. The company itself seems very cool, but it's engineering focused and sales is second class. No alignment between product and rev, processes/ROE/targets change every quarter, new products are underdeveloped and no resources given to help enable sales, compensation is wildly different rep to rep, leadership doesn't understand strategic direction and will gaslight reps to thinking they do.
Most reps, managers and senior leaders are from Canada and don't have many other software options for career moves. So people there obsess about getting-in and staying-at Shopify, and willing to put up with the disrespect and chaos from product/rev-ops. There are so so many better places.. start ups operate with better efficiency, structure and cohesion. Oh, not to mention, they're on a mission to automate out most sales/customer-facing roles through AI.
